Skip to content

Commit f21ae78

Browse files
committed
feat(ai-notice): Update AI content notice display and text
Change notice to appear at the start of posts and revise its wording to clarify content is AI-assisted and author-reviewed. This helps readers better understand the source and reliability of the article before reading. Improve transparency and align with community guidelines for AI usage.
1 parent 2e398d7 commit f21ae78

3 files changed

Lines changed: 8 additions & 6 deletions

File tree

content/contributing.smd

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-53,12 +53,11 @@ Zig 中文社区是一个开放的组织,我们致力于推广 Zig 在中文
5353
},
5454
```
5555

56-
设置后,文章末尾会自动显示一个提示横幅,提醒读者该内容包含 AI 辅助生成的内容,需结合自身判断阅读。
56+
设置后,文章开头会自动显示提示:"本文部分内容由 AI 辅助生成,已经作者审阅校对,仅供参考。"
5757

5858
**注意事项:**
5959

60-
- AI 生成的内容可能存在错误或不准确之处,请在发布前仔细校对
61-
- 作者对文章内容的准确性负责,AI 仅作为辅助工具
60+
- AI 生成的内容可能存在错误或不准确之处,请在发布前仔细审阅校对
6261
- 鼓励在文章中说明 AI 的具体使用方式(如"使用 AI 辅助润色"、"使用 AI 生成初稿后人工校对"等)
6362

6463
## [本地预览]($heading.id('local-preview'))

content/post/2026-03-26-zig-package-integrity.smd

Lines changed: 3 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-4,6 +4,9 @@
44
.author = "jiacai2050",
55
.layout = "post.shtml",
66
.draft = false,
7+
.custom = {
8+
.ai_generated = true, // 标注文章使用了 AI 辅助创作
9+
},
710
---
811

912
## 前言

layouts/post.shtml

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-38,7 +38,7 @@
3838
<div class="main-content" data-pagefind-body data-pagefind-weight="10">
3939
<h1 :text="$page.title" data-pagefind-meta="title" data-pagefind-ignore></h1>
4040
<div data-pagefind-sort="date" :text="$page.date.format('2006-01-02')" style="display:none"></div>
41-
41+
4242
<!-- Index Page: List of Posts -->
4343
<div :if="$page.isSection()" data-pagefind-ignore>
4444
<div :html="$page.content()" class="monthly-intro"></div>
@@ -67,10 +67,10 @@
6767
<h3>Table of Contents</h3>
6868
<div :html="$page.toc()"></div>
6969
</div>
70-
<div :html="$page.content()"></div>
7170
<div class="ai-notice" :if="$page.custom.getOr('ai_generated', false)">
72-
⚠️ 本文包含 AI 辅助生成的内容,请结合自身判断阅读,作者对内容准确性负责
71+
本文部分内容由 AI 辅助生成,已经作者审阅校对,仅供参考
7372
</div>
73+
<div :html="$page.content()"></div>
7474
<div id="prev-next" data-pagefind-ignore>
7575
<div :if="$page.prevPage?()">
7676
<a href="$if.link()">

0 commit comments

Comments
 (0)